The Medit i900 Mobility is leading a new wave of innovation in the global dental industry as the first solution in digital dentistry to support an iPad-based workflow. In addition, the Medit i900 family has already gained strong popularity in clinical settings thanks to its lightweight design and exceptional scanning accuracy.

About Medit
Medit is a global provider of 3D intraoral scanners and digital dentistry solutions based on proprietary technology. The company enables collaborative workflows between dental clinics and labs through innovative hardware and software solutions. Headquartered in Seoul, South Korea, since 2000, Medit has a strong global presence through its offices in the Americas and Europe and a distributor network spanning over 100 countries.
